Mipsel: Unterschied zwischen den Versionen

Aus Zebradem WIKI
Zur Navigation springenZur Suche springen
Die Seite wurde neu angelegt: „'''mipsel''' bezeichnet eine MIPS-Architektur die als Byte-Reihenfolge ''Little Endian'' verwendet. Da bei fast allen MIPS Mikroprozessoren die [[B…“
 
Keine Bearbeitungszusammenfassung
 
(8 dazwischenliegende Versionen derselben Benutzerin werden nicht angezeigt)
Zeile 1: Zeile 1:
'''mipsel''' bezeichnet eine [[MIPS-Architektur]] die als [[Byte-Reihenfolge]] ''[[Little Endian]]'' verwendet. Da bei fast allen MIPS Mikroprozessoren die [[Byte-Reihenfolge]] umschaltbar ist, verwendet man den Begriff nur bei Prozessoren, bei denen die Verwendung von Little Endian als Byte-Reihenfolge schon festgelegt ist.
<div style="margin: 10px 10px 0pt 0pt; border: 1px solid rgb(51, 51, 51); padding: 0em 1em 1em; background-color: rgb(27, 28, 45);"><br><center>[[Image:ZD-Logo.png]]</center> <center><big><span style="color: rgb(181, 181, 181);">'''''Das Board mit Freiheiten'''''</span></big></center>
<font color="white"></font>


Auch bei der Bereitstellung von Softwarepaketen oder für [[Cross-Compiler]] wird bei der Namensgebung ein ''mipsel'' für Little Endian Systeme und ein ''mips'' für ''[[Big Endian]]'' Systeme eingefügt.
----
 
<br>
<div style="margin: 0px 20px 15pt 15pt; padding: 0em 1em 1em; background-color: rgb(48, 49, 64); border: 1px solid rgb(0, 0, 0);">
<br>
 
 
'''mipsel''' bezeichnet eine [[MIPS|MIPS-Architektur]] die als Byte-Reihenfolge ''Little Endian'' verwendet. Da bei fast allen MIPS Mikroprozessoren die Byte-Reihenfolge]umschaltbar ist, verwendet man den Begriff nur bei Prozessoren, bei denen die Verwendung von Little Endian als Byte-Reihenfolge schon festgelegt ist.
 
Auch bei der Bereitstellung von Softwarepaketen oder für [[Cross-Compiler]] wird bei der Namensgebung ein ''mipsel'' für Little Endian Systeme und ein ''mips'' für ''Big Endian'' Systeme eingefügt.
 
 
little endian
 
[[Datei:Big-und-little-endian-formate.png]]
 
Bei Lade- und Speichervorgängen in Registern und Speichern gibt es zwei Anordnungssysteme in dem die Bytes eingelesen werden, das Endianness: Das Little-Endian-Format und das Big-Endian-Format.
Im Gegensatz zu Big Endian ist Little Endian ein Format für die Übertragung oder Speicherung binärer Daten, in denen das Least Significant Byte (LSB) an erster Stelle kommt und auf der niedrigsten Speicheradresse gespeichert wird. So wird das Byte E3 von der hexadezimalen Zahl 6FE3 im Little-Endian-Format auf dem Speicherplatz mit der niedrigsten Adresse gespeichert.
Nach diesem Prinzip arbeiten u. a. Intel, die VAX von DEC, DEC-Alpha und MIPS-Chips.
 
*[[Hauptseite|<span style="color:#87ceeb;">Zurück zu Hauptseite</span>]]
 
 
[[Category:Hardware]]

Aktuelle Version vom 9. Oktober 2011, 16:31 Uhr


Das Board mit Freiheiten





mipsel bezeichnet eine MIPS-Architektur die als Byte-Reihenfolge Little Endian verwendet. Da bei fast allen MIPS Mikroprozessoren die Byte-Reihenfolge]umschaltbar ist, verwendet man den Begriff nur bei Prozessoren, bei denen die Verwendung von Little Endian als Byte-Reihenfolge schon festgelegt ist.

Auch bei der Bereitstellung von Softwarepaketen oder für Cross-Compiler wird bei der Namensgebung ein mipsel für Little Endian Systeme und ein mips für Big Endian Systeme eingefügt.


little endian

Bei Lade- und Speichervorgängen in Registern und Speichern gibt es zwei Anordnungssysteme in dem die Bytes eingelesen werden, das Endianness: Das Little-Endian-Format und das Big-Endian-Format. Im Gegensatz zu Big Endian ist Little Endian ein Format für die Übertragung oder Speicherung binärer Daten, in denen das Least Significant Byte (LSB) an erster Stelle kommt und auf der niedrigsten Speicheradresse gespeichert wird. So wird das Byte E3 von der hexadezimalen Zahl 6FE3 im Little-Endian-Format auf dem Speicherplatz mit der niedrigsten Adresse gespeichert. Nach diesem Prinzip arbeiten u. a. Intel, die VAX von DEC, DEC-Alpha und MIPS-Chips.